Description: Royal Air Force Operations in the Middle East and North Africa, 1939-1943. The fort at Rutbah, Iraq, under attack from Bristol Blenheim Mark IVs of No. 84 Squadron RAF Detachment, based at H4 landing ground in Transjordan.
